Our jewelry choices are important. A decade ago we asked the origin of our diamonds and we improved the world and the diamond industry by only purchasing conflict free diamonds. It’s now time to ask the origin of our gold. Mercury emissions from small scale gold mining are a major threat to us and to our planet. As a global partner with the United Nations, it is my mission together to eliminate them. Mercury free mined gold is the next important standard our jewelry choices can establish. While words such as “sustainable”, “ethical”, and “eco-friendly” are familiar to all of us as brands try to do their part, eliminating mercury emissions is the goal. Unveiling the Journey: Platinum Production from Mine to Marvel Dive into the fascinating world of platinum production, where the journey from mine to masterpiece unfolds. Mined predominantly in South Africa and Russia, platinum extraction involves intricate processes. After extraction, the ore undergoes refining to separate platinum from other metals. Next, intricate chemical processes further purify the metal. The refined platinum is then shaped into various forms through advanced metallurgical techniques. Whether destined for jewelry, industrial applications, or investment, each platinum piece is meticulously crafted to meet the highest standards. As a symbol of prestige and durability, platinum continues to capture hearts worldwide. From the depths of the Earth to the brilliance of your jewelry, the journey of platinum reflects both its rarity and resilience. The high-end diamond industry involves a complex process that requires expertise, trust, and discretion. From sourcing to marketing, every step is critical to ensure the quality and value of the diamonds. Diamond brokers source diamonds from various suppliers, evaluate them for quality, negotiate with sellers, and ensure the transaction and transportation are secure. The diamonds are often accompanied by certificates from reputable gemological laboratories, which provide detailed information about their characteristics. Buyers may conduct further verification to ensure the diamonds match the agreed-upon specifications and are in the promised condition. Viking gold from Heimdalsjordet, a Viking-Age market in southern Norway. Gold is far rarer than silver in the Viking world, but it played a key role in what was, seemingly, a tri- or multi-metallic bullion and display economy: as Jane Kershaw et al. note, gold and (often gilded) copper alloys joined (hack)silver in a complex bullion and jewellery mix. The Vikingtidsmuseet listed these artefacts (clockwise from top left) from Heimdalsjordet as: 'Pendant, possibly for a necklace Flat hammered ingot Production waste Flat hammered gold ring'

Fun Fact About Gold! 🌟 Did you know that gold is so malleable that just one ounce can be stretched into a wire nearly 50 miles long? 😲✨ This incredible property not only makes gold perfect for intricate jewelry designs but also essential in various industries, including electronics and space technology.
